Abstract
The present invention relates to a teaching aid, particularly, a brushless direct current motor demonstration model. According to the brushless direct current motor demonstration model, an aluminum shell rotor is arranged on a support; a coil which is fixed on a base is arranged around the rotor so as to be adopted as a stator; one side of the aluminum shell rotor is provided with a sensor, a controller and a power generation coil, wherein the power generation coil is connected with a small light, and the sensor and the controller are connected with a power supply and a power supply switch. With the brushless direct current motor demonstration model of the invention adopted, students can have a further understanding of a relationship between electricity and magnetism, and the impression of the students on the electricity and the magnetism can be deepened.

Embodiment
With reference to Fig. 1, brshless DC motor demonstrating model is that an aluminum hull rotor 1 is placed on a support, the coil being fixed on base is set around rotor 1 as stator 4, also be provided with Hall element as sensor 2 in rotor 1 one sides, sensor 2 and controller 3, power coil 6 and power supply, power switch connects, after switch opens, in the time that forwarding certain position to, rotor 1 sends signal to controller 3, and control circuit is switched on to stator coil 4, rotor 1 rotates under the interaction in electric current and magnetic field, now, be located at power coil 6 generation current under the effect of rotating magnetic field of rotor 1 opposite side, this electric current is lighted the lampet 5 connecting on power coil 6.
